I am not sure how much the labor is for the jobt o be completed but i know that list on a stearing gear unit witch is what THe Rack is called i belive is 1462 just for the list price on the OEM part.
a aftermarket one is for a New one is going ot be around 400 after the return of the core charge
and a remanned one is going to be around 170 to 220 for a remanned after returning the core.
If you are really set on wanting to go with OEM but cant spend the 1400 or 1500 list which is probably going to be 1700 after the dealership parts depearment marks the price up
you can always go used you can probably find one with under 100k for around 100-150 dollars
